Deckers Outdoor Corporation (NYSE:DECK) Receives $126.35 Average PT from Brokerages

Shares of Deckers Outdoor Corporation (NYSE:DECKGet Free Report) have received an average recommendation of “Hold” from the twenty-five ratings firms that are presently covering the company, Marketbeat reports. Three analysts have rated the stock with a sell rating, ten have given a hold rating, eleven have issued a buy rating and one has given a strong buy rating to the company. The average twelve-month price objective among brokers that have issued ratings on the stock in the last year is $125.60.

Several research analysts recently weighed in on the stock. KGI Securities raised shares of Deckers Outdoor from a “hold” rating to an “outperform” rating and set a $129.00 price objective on the stock in a research note on Friday, January 30th. Stifel Nicolaus raised their target price on shares of Deckers Outdoor from $117.00 to $140.00 and gave the company a “buy” rating in a research report on Friday, January 30th. BTIG Research reiterated a “neutral” rating on shares of Deckers Outdoor in a research note on Friday, January 30th. Raymond James Financial cut Deckers Outdoor from a “strong-buy” rating to an “outperform” rating and set a $133.00 price objective on the stock. in a research report on Thursday, April 23rd. Finally, Jefferies Financial Group raised their price target on Deckers Outdoor from $102.00 to $105.00 and gave the stock a “hold” rating in a research report on Tuesday, January 27th.

Insider Transactions at Deckers Outdoor

In other Deckers Outdoor news, Director Lauri M. Shanahan sold 4,682 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ction dated Friday, February 13th. The stock was sold at an average price of $114.84, for a total value of $537,680.88. Following the completion of the transaction, the director owned 25,026 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$2,873,985.84. This represents a 15.76% decrease in their position. The sale was disclosed in a document filed with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is available at this link. Also, insider Anne Spangenberg sold 4,063 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ction that occurred on Friday, February 13th. The shares were sold at an average price of $116.02, for a total value of $471,389.26. Following the completion of the transaction, the insider directly owned 80,449 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$9,333,692.98. This represents a 4.81% decrease in their position. The SEC filing for this sale provides additional information. Over the last 90 days, insiders sold 9,092 shares of company stock valued at $1,048,552. 0.40% of the stock is currently owned by insiders.

Deckers Outdoor Corporation is a global designer, marketer and distributor of footwear, apparel and accessories. The company’s product portfolio includes well‐known brands such as UGG, HOKA, Teva, Sanuk and Koolaburra by UGG, spanning a range of lifestyle, performance and outdoor categories. Deckers leverages a blend of proprietary manufacturing, strategic brand storytelling and direct‐to‐consumer retail to serve both fashion‐focused and performance‐oriented customers.
